How they compare

France currently reports 0.0253 Percentage of GDP against 0.0188 Percentage of GDP in Azerbaijan, a difference of 0.0065 Percentage of GDP.

That makes France's figure about 1.3 times Azerbaijan's.

Across all 22 years both countries report, France has been ahead every year.

Azerbaijan ranks 126th and France ranks 123rd of 169 countries.

France has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

The Statistical Annex to the annual Africa's Development Dynamics (AFDD) report is a collection of development indicators that were gathered and analysed while conducting the research that went into the report. These data are also available online for free viewing or download at https://oe.cd/AFDD-2024, a bilingual website which links to the electronic version of the Africa's Development Dynamics book in both English and French. Table 8 shows the breakdown of national economies by sectors of activity, looking at share of employment, contributions to GDP, along with the impact of natural resource extraction on the economy.
